Bangladesh finds 3,057 new Covid-19 cases in a day


Published : 21 Jul 2020 11:33 PM | Updated : 05 Sep 2020 09:26 PM

Bangladesh on Monday 3,057 new cases of coronavirus and 41 more deaths in 24 hours. Some 1,841 patients have recovered during the time

With that, the number of cases surged to 210,510, deaths 2709 and recoveries 115,397.
But most of the patients are staying at home.

Additional Director General (administration) for Health Prof Dr Nasima Sultana said at the daily briefing that currently, 2,212 general beds and 168 ICU beds are occupied in the Dhaka division, and 290 general beds and 92 ICU beds are occupied in Chattogram Division.

It means 72.45 percent of the general beds designated for coronavirus patients are empty despite the ongoing pandemic.
The government has dedicated 15,468 general beds for the treatment of Covid-19 cases in dedicated hospitals across Bangladesh. The designated ICU beds are 511.

The recovery rate is around 54.82 percent.
In the last 24 hours, 12,898 samples have been tested.
Of the deceased patients, 34 are men and seven are women. Moreover, 15 each hailed from Dhaka and Chattogram, five each from Khulna and Rajshahi, and one from Rangpur division.

Thirty-one of them have died in different hospitals and 10 in their respective homes.
Some 2,138 people who have died from Covid-19 are male and 571 are female–78.92 percent and 21.08 percent, respectively.

District-wise, out of 2,709 fatalities till date 48.73 percent or 1,320 are from Dhaka division, 25.40 percent or 688 from Chattogram, 6.57 percent or 178 from Khulna, 5.50 percent or 149 from Rajshahi, 4.61 percent or 125 from Sylhet, 3.69 percent or 100 from Barishal, 3.36 percent or 91 from Rangpur, and 2.14 percent or 58 from Mymensingh.

So far, 1,054,559 samples have been tested in Bangladesh since the detection of the first cases on March 8.
